Yeah, me too!

 

Although I had to be quite insistent that my car went to a Jag approved repairer. The insurer initially told be it would go to a local garage but I wasn't comfortable with that and said I'd only let it be fixed by an authorized Jag garage.

 

They suggested a Jag approved place that was an hour and a half away from me so I went on Google and checked their reviews first. Once I was happy that I thought they'd do a good job to the right standard with original Jag parts etc, I gave them the go ahead.

 

My car was collected and returned to me on completion and the process was easy. I guess the moral of the story is if it's not your fault and the other persons insurance is paying, you've got every right to demand that a proper job is done.
